Our KEEN Kids Targhee waterproof hiking boots for big kids feature cushioned support, performance on rainy surfaces, and all-terrain traction. They’ll attack every trail with confidence in this tough, gritty shoe. Made with durable, waterproof leather and featuring a moisture-wicking lining, the Kid’s Targhee Mid Height Waterproof Hiking Shoe is built off KEEN's traditional wider footwear form. KEEN products are consciously created using a natural, pesticide-free probiotic-based technology called Eco Anti-Odor for breaking down odor in sweat, PFC-free water repellent (in applicable styles) and leather sourced from Leather Working Group (LWG)-certified tanneries. After having 2 pairs of Keen Targhee IIIs that I’d got at a discounted price, I was on the lookout for another keen bargain.I wanted another pair of IIIs but on looking they were a little more than I wanted to pay. As I searched other keen shoes and boots these popped up and were the right price. Although not a III I thought the targhee would be a fairly similar shoe, how wrong I was!The shoes arrived and looked similar but they were definitely more streamlined. I tried them on and they seemed an ok fit. Next day I wore them and by the end of the walk there was a blister forming on both my little toes. The boots are a totally different fit. I’d got used to my spacious IIIs and these are nothing like, they narrow at the exact same place where my little toes sit and the pressure was starting to become unbearable after 1 walk. The only positive I can say about these, is the elastic tie and toggle are a good optionThe difference in price between these and the Targhee IIIs was £35 but as these are now unwearable I’ve just wasted my money unless I can stretch these to fit.Lesson learned go with what you know, even if they are more expensive. Back to the Targhee IIIs for me!

Kindergartner and toddler!
I got these for both of my boys, about to be five and two years old in a month. They are incredible! Haven’t tested the waterproofing yet. The toggle stretch laces and Velcro make them easy to put on. They feel incredibly well made and comfy. The toe box offers good protection it’s pretty sturdy and my kids have wide feet so they fit great. They wear a 7 toddler and 11 little kid/toddler sizes, but I purchased 8 and 12 and it was perfect with a tiny bit of room for growth and their wide feet lol just in case. They have a tiny gap in the toe box but nothing too big. I’m very pleased and the color black is pretty soft and the olive piping or detail looks great they can go with a lot of different things. They wore them for six hours at rennfest in MD opening weekend in august so they are breathable and comfortable!
